Advancements in Technology

Modern small-scale incinerators incorporate innovative technologies to enhance their efficiency and effectiveness. Some notable advancements include:

  • Improved combustion chamber design: Advanced designs feature multiple chambers to ensure thorough combustion and reduce emissions.
  • Automatic control systems: These systems monitor and regulate temperature, airflow, and fuel-air mixture automatically, ensuring optimal combustion.
  • Enhanced air pollution control: Activated carbon filters and catalytic converters help remove harmful pollutants from the exhaust.

Emerging Trends

The field of small-scale incineration is experiencing rapid innovation. Emerging trends include:

  • Biogasification: This process converts organic waste into biogas, which can be used as fuel.
  • Plasma gasification: This technology transforms waste into a syngas, a fuel that can be used to generate electricity or heat.
  • Vacuum pyrolysis: This method decomposes organic waste in an oxygen-free environment to produce bio-oil.
